Job Summary
We are seeking a high-performing Sales Development Representative to spearhead our expansion within the Australian and Singaporean markets. Representing a premier consultancy specializing in high-level financial technology implementation, you will be the first point of contact for CFOs and Finance Directors at major enterprises. This is a strategic hunter role where you will bridge the gap between complex financial challenges and world-class consultancy solutions. If you are a seasoned sales professional with a talent for navigating the finance suite and a drive to hit uncapped incentives, we want to hear from you.
Key Responsibilities
- Conduct 50-80 outbound calls per day to senior finance leadership (CFOs, Finance Directors, VPs of Finance).
- Qualify leads to the "Magic35" standard, ensuring a high-quality pipeline for the senior consulting team.
- Book high-level discovery calls and manage the early-stage sales funnel within Salesforce and Salesloft.
- Generate interest and secure attendance for niche industry events that the team attends across the APAC region.
- Maintain a deep understanding of the financial technology landscape to effectively communicate the value of implementation services.
- Coordinate closely with UK-based leadership while operating autonomously within the APAC timezone.
Requirements
- 3+ years of professional sales experience with a proven track record in outbound prospecting.
- Extensive experience selling directly to CFOs, Finance Directors, or Senior Finance leadership.
- Exceptional communication skills with a native-level Australian accent (essential for market alignment).
- Ability to work Australian business hours (any AU timezone) and commit to an initial 2-week training period in the UK timezone.
- Proficiency in modern sales stacks, specifically Salesforce and Salesloft.
- A results-oriented "can-do" attitude with the ability to multitask in a fast-paced environment.
Nice-to-Haves
- 5+ years of sales experience within the Finance or SaaS sectors.
- Experience selling professional consultancy or implementation services.
- Familiarity with financial technologies such as CCH Tagetik, Workiva, Sage Intacct, FloQast, Pigment, Oracle NetSuite, or Kyriba.
- Previous experience in event-lead generation or field marketing support.
- A background in account management or client relationship services.
